Antibacterial Effect of Moringa Mouthwash in Children With Mixed Dentition Wearing Orthodontic Appliances

Summary
This randomized controlled study aims to evaluate the microbiological effectiveness of Moringa mouthwash in children with mixed dentition wearing removable orthodontic appliances. The study compares Moringa mouthwash with a control mouthwash in reducing oral microbial load and improving oral hygiene. Children will be followed for a specified period, and microbiological samples will be collected and analyzed to assess changes in bacterial levels

Trial Details
NCT Number NCT07536438
Lead Sponsor Al-Azhar University
Conditions Oral Microbial Load
Enrollment 60 participants
Start Date 2025-07-28
Primary Completion 2026-03-01 (estimated)
Study Completion 2026-03-30 (estimated)
